Graviton M1 / M2 5.1.4 (Beta) Software Update

New Features:

In comparison to version 5.1.2 Beta:

  • General: Added ability to define 2nd / 3rd / Hold / Double Tap / Release commands inside presets — making them work on a per-preset basis instead of only per-button / globally (or even both at the same time).
  • Preset Editor: Added highlighting for commands sent by 2nd / 3rd / Hold / Double Tap / Release actions.
  • Preset Editor: Added highlighting recently added, inserted, or selected commands during editing.
  • View Menu: Added Playing Song and Playing Setlist entries. 
  • Live: Added Stomp Preset as a main display option, with On/Off state. 
  • Settings > Control: Added Repeat Time Off option.
  • Fixed: Crashing with Focus enabled.
  • Fixed: USB Host bug from 5.1.2
  • General: UI cleanup and minor improvements.

How to Update / Rollback:

  • Go to Settings > Update / Rollback and follow the on-screen instructions.
  • You can switch between Beta and the last Stable Release anytime without losing your programmed data.
  • For gigging, it’s recommended to stay on the Stable Release.
  • It’s recommended to export and store backups externally in case of emergencies.
  • Note: If you’re updating from pre-4.6.5 and the update gets stuck in a crash loop, try turning off any connected Bluetooth devices. This was fixed in 4.6.5 and later.
